Then, it’s about the torque. For those projects that demand a bit of push, the SG90 offers about 1.8 kg/cm at 4.8V. That's enough to turn gears, move levers, or rotate small appendages with confidence. The datasheet details this, giving you a realistic picture of what to expect without any guesswork. Whether you’re controlling an antenna or a camera tilt, knowing that torque range helps you plan precisely.

Speed matters, right? This servo can rotate a full 180 degrees in about 0.12 seconds at no load. That’s quick enough for most hobbyist projects but slow enough to keep control smooth. The datasheet verifies these specs, so if you’re aiming for some quick reflexes or gentle sways, the SG90 is a solid choice.
